Also, the August 2021 reference was removed from 7.4.2h. 1 8 July 2021 Original Document Release Broadcom changed the Fabric OS (FOS) delivery from the traditional full FOS release image that installs on all supported platforms to a Platform Specific Download (PSD). Each FOS PSD can only be installed on a single hardware platform.

Scope

All supported HPE B-series Switches are affected by this issue.

Resolution

FOS PSD releases provide a smaller version of the FOS image that can only be loaded on a single hardware platform, consisting of a single switch model or group of switch models. These FOS PSD images enable much faster downloads and file transfer times since they are between 65-90% smaller in size than traditional full FOS images. Unlike traditional FOS release images that can be installed on any supported B-series switch and director, FOS PSD images must be downloaded separately for each platform that the FOS release will be used on. FOS PSD images are generally used in the same manner as traditional full FOS release images. Once loaded onto a switch, the FOS image running is identical to what would be in use if a traditional full image was used for the installation. Issuing a firmwareshow command on a switch will display only the FOS version level, with no indication of whether the code was loaded from a FOS PSD image or a full FOS image. Installing a FOS PSD image on a switch is performed in the same manner as using a traditional full FOS image. If a FOS PSD image is loaded on an incorrect switch model (for example, attempting to load a FOS PSD image for a Gen 6 entry level switch on a Gen 6 Director), the following error message displays: Cannot download the requested firmware because the firmware doesn't support this platform. Please enter another firmware. HPE SANnav Management Portal version 2.1.1 or earlier does not support FOS PSD images. However, FOS PSD images are supported with SANnav 2.1.1.3 and later releases. SANnav 2.1.1.3 and later can both host and install FOS PSD images onto B-series switches. HPE Network Advisor v14.4.5 can host FOS PSD images for loading via FOS CLI; however, Network Advisor does not support direct firmware management with FOS PSD images. FOS PSD images can be placed in the Network Advisor ftproot directory for access by FOS. FOS upgrades using the CLI, REST API, Web Tools or Ansible Automation Platform are supported with PSD as they were with the traditional full FOS release image. PSD will be available for FOS v9.0.1b, v8.2.3a, v7.4.2h and later versions of FOS. FOS 8.2.2c6 and 8.2.2d4 are also available as a PSD. Modified versions of FOS 8.0.2f and 8.1.2k may be requested through HPE support for use as a step to upgrade from an older FOS version to a supported PSD version. NOTE : Prior versions of FOS which are not available as PSD have been removed from the Assist Portal. HPE support will not be able to provide any non-PSD legacy version. NOTE : Some versions of FOS listed as active in the HPE Single Point of Connectivity Knowledge (SPOCK) B-series stream are not available for download on the Assist Portal or through HPE support. Additional changes are being made to the Broadcom Assist Portal to assist customers in selecting the correct FOS PSD versions for their platform. Upon entering the Assist Portal customers will need to enter their switch serial number or numbers. Either the HPE or Brocade factory serial number may be used. Based on the serial numbers entered, a list of PSD versions supported on the platforms will be available. Full details of the Broadcom Assist Portal are available in a Broadcom Assist Portal User Guide posted on the Assist Portal.
